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$159.62 | 9.458% | $174.7169 | $174.72 | $174.70 | $174.70 |
Purchase #2 | $68.76 | 12.413% | $77.2952 | $77.30 | $77.30 | $77.30 |
Purchase #3 | $149.89 | 4.632% | $156.8329 | $156.83 | $156.85 | $156.80 |
Purchase #4 | $96.56 | 13.792% | $109.8776 | $109.88 | $109.90 | $109.90 |
Purchase #5 | $205.50 | 11.709% | $229.562 | $229.56 | $229.55 | $229.60 |
Purchase #6 | $247.85 | 7.768% | $267.103 | $267.10 | $267.10 | $267.10 |
Purchase #7 | $123.50 | 3.368% | $127.6595 | $127.66 | $127.65 | $127.70 |
7 purchase totals = | $1,051.68 | $1,143.0471 | $1,143.05 | $1,143.05 | $1,143.10 |
